researchv10 Norman
#include <stdio.h>
#include "../scsi.h"
#include "../scsish.h"
#include "../tcl.h"
#include "fns.h"
static
table(int drive, int tab, uchar *data)
{
int n, i;
n = data[6];
printf("(%d,%d): alternate table %d (%d entries)\n", s_id, drive, tab, n);
for(data += 0x18, i = 0; i < n; data += 4, i++)
printf("%ld%c", data[0]+256L*data[1]+256L*256*data[2],
(i%10 == 9)? '\n':' ');
if((i%10) && n)
putchar('\n');
}
int
sony_alt(ClientData cd, Tcl_Interp *it, int argc, char **argv)
{
struct scsi_cmd cmd;
struct scsi_return ret;
int unit, i;
if(argc <= 1)
argv[i = 0] = "0";
else
i = 1;
for(; i < argc; i++){
unit = atoi(argv[i]);
set6(cmd, 0xC3, unit<<5, 0, 0, 0, 0);
if(s_io(0, &cmd, 0, &ret, 4096, cd->err))
ERR_RETURN
for(i = 0; i < 4; i++)
table(unit, i+1, &ret.data[1024*i]);
}
return(TCL_OK);
}
